    Earth from Space: Space Coast, Florida, USA

    The Copernicus Sentinel-2 mission takes us over Cape Canaveral, USA, in a region known as the Space Coast, in this edition of the Earth from Space programme. From here, on 22 April 2021, ESA astronaut Thomas Pesquet is planned to return to the International Space Station for his second mission, Alpha.

    NASA | 360 Video of Parker Solar Probe Mission to “Touch” the Sun

    Watch in 360 degrees as an United Launch Alliance Delta IV Heavy rocket lifts off from Space Launch Complex-37 at Cape Canaveral Air Force Station in Florida carrying NASA’s Parker Solar Probe spacecraft. Roughly the size of a small car, the spacecraft lifted off at 3:31 a.m. EDT on Aug. 12, 2018, starting its historic mission to “touch” the Sun.

    NASA’s Parker Solar Probe Mission Launches to Touch the Sun

    NASA’s Parker Solar Probe mission launched Aug. 11 from Cape Canaveral Air Force Station in Florida. The mission will be the first to fly directly through the Sun’s corona – the hazardous region of intense heat and solar radiation in the Sun’s atmosphere that is visible during an eclipse. It will gather data that could help answer questions about solar physics that have puzzled scientists for decades. Gathering information about fundamental processes near the Sun can help improve our understanding of how our solar system’s star changes the space environment, where space weather can affect astronauts, interfere with satellite orbits, or damage spacecraft electronics.

    Third Generation Satellite Joins NASA’s Communication Network

    On Friday, August 18, NASA launched the third in a series of three advanced, Tracking and Data Relay Satellites, known as TDRS-M, from Cape Canaveral Air Force Station, in Florida. This latest addition to the fleet will augment a space communications network that provides the critical path for high data-rate communication to a host of spacecraft including the International Space Station and its resupply vehicles, the Hubble Space Telescope and many of NASA’s Earth-observing fleet spacecraft.

    Orbital ATK’s Cygnus Cargo Spacecraft Launches to the ISS

    On April 18, Orbital ATK’s Cygnus cargo space craft launched from Cape Canaveral Air Force Station in Florida aboard a United Launch Alliance rocket, on Orbital ATK’s seventh resupply mission to the International Space Station. Cygnus is packed with 7,600 pounds of supplies and research for the crew aboard the orbiting laboratory.

    NASA Launches Satellite Constellation for Hurricane Tracking Mission

    NASA successfully launched eight small satellites that will provide scientists with advanced technology to see inside tropical storms and hurricanes like never before. Called the Cyclone Global Navigation Satellite System (CYGNSS), the constellation of eight microsatellite observatories launched Dec. 12 aboard an Orbital ATK air-launched Pegasus XL launch vehicle from Cape Canaveral Air Force Station in Florida. The rocket was dropped and launched from Orbital’s Stargazer L-1011 aircraft over the Atlantic Ocean off the coast of central Florida.

    Advanced Weather Satellite Launched into Orbit

    The first spacecraft in a new series of NASA-built advanced geostationary weather satellites launched into orbit aboard a United Launch Alliance Atlas V rocket Nov. 19 from Cape Canaveral Air Force Station in Florida. Once in geostationary orbit, GOES-R will be known as GOES-16 and will provide images of weather patterns and severe storms as regularly as every five minutes or as frequently as every 30 seconds. These images can be used to aid in weather forecasts, severe weather outlooks, watches and warnings, lightning conditions, maritime forecasts and aviation forecasts.

    NASA Launches Go Ultra-High Definition

    NASA Television’s newest offering, NASA TV UHD, brings ultra-high definition video to a new level with the kind of imagery only the world’s leader in space exploration could provide.

    Using an array of six 4K+ cameras, Harmonic documented the Dec. 6 launch of Orbital ATK’s commercial resupply mission to the International Space Station from Cape Canaveral Air Force Station in Florida. Capturing footage at Ultra High Definition with high frame rate and in high dynamic range (HDR) options.

    The company then post-produced the footage into a program showcasing the entire launch process for airing on NASA TV UHD.

    Orion Soars on First Flight Test

    NASA’s Orion spacecraft launched successfully atop a United Launch Alliance Delta IV Heavy rocket Dec. 5 at 7:05 a.m. EST from Space Launch Complex 37 at Cape Canaveral Air Force Station in Florida. Orion’s Exploration Flight Test-1 (EFT-1), is the first flight test for NASA’s new deep space capsule and is a critical step on NASA’s journey to Mars. The 4.5 hour flight is scheduled to conclude with the splashdown of Orion in the Pacific Ocean.
